The history of Muri-Gries: a tradition of excellence
Muri-Gries, a renowned winery in South Tyrol, looks back on a long and proud history. Since its foundation in 1027 by the Benedictine monks of the Muri monastery, Muri-Gries has made a name for itself for outstanding wines and a unique winemaking tradition.

The Muri-Gries winery is located in the picturesque surroundings of Bolzano, in the midst of the breathtaking landscape of the South Tyrolean vineyards. The location offers ideal conditions for growing vines, with a unique terroir characterized by sun-drenched slopes and cool breezes. This interplay of climate and soil gives the wines of Muri-Gries their unmistakable quality and characteristics.

The vineyards of Muri-Gries include the historic Klosteranger with its almost 2.7 hectares as well as various vineyards in the best locations in the municipalities of Bolzano and Appiano. This results in a total vineyard area of 60 hectares, which is characterized by the best terroir, excellent soil quality and favourable climatic conditions. No wonder, because year after year the best Lagrein in South Tyrol is produced on this basis.

In addition to the world-famous Lagrein Riserva Abtei, Lagrein is mainly produced as a red wine, flanked by a small amount of Lagrein Rosè and various high-quality red and white wines. These include the Terlaner Pinot Blanc, Pinot Noir and St. Magdalener as well as the sweet wine specialty Rosenmuskateller and, more recently, the Lagrein Riserva Klosteranger, which forms the keystone of the Muri-Gries quality pyramid. - Gerardo [TS02/24]

"History, tradition, research - this incipit aptly describes the ancient Muri-Gries monastery winery. In 1407, Archduke Leopold donated Gries Castle to homeless monks, who turned it into a monastery. The old chapel was converted into a cellar - today the Lagrein matures there. Christian Werth was one of the first to plant this variety. He restructured the old vineyards and selected the highest quality clones." - Gambero Rosso
